Associate, Client Experience
Weber Shandwick’s Crisis & Issues Management Practice helps leading organizations manage organizations manage breaking issues and events affecting reputation. We work with our clients to help them develop the internal culture and infrastructure needed to anticipate, prepare for, and navigate issues effectively.
As a Senior Associate, you will have the unique opportunity to drive communications around these challenging and exciting projects. Curiosity, a passion for creating positive change, and a pulse on current affairs are requisites for this position. The ideal candidate will possess excellent writing skills and the ability to perform in a fast-paced, deadline-oriented environment. You will be intimately familiar with current events and news trends and be able to translate that knowledge into actionable insights for clients. This extends to social and digital communications: you must possess true analytical fluency in this area. A strong academic record is a must, and while experience in issues management is a bonus, candidates of all backgrounds are encouraged to apply.
What You Will Be Doing
- Prepare strong initial drafts of client-facing communication materials and interface directly with clients where appropriate
- Lead small teams to conduct pressing research on a wide range of issues, review and prepare executive summaries and/or analyses detailing clear and concise findings, distill highly complex and large amounts of information into strategic and actionable recommendations
- Support senior leadership and mid-level team members on issues preparedness, brand safety and risk mitigation strategies
- Support on live crisis situations, including conversation analysis and reporting, communications development, and risk analysis, which may require support outside of typical business hours
- Support new business initiatives through the development of pitch materials
- Actively participate in and contribute to discussions surrounding clients’ strategies
- Conduct media outreach where needed
- Review and provide feedback to other junior team members’ work
- Collaborate closely with other junior team members to ensure that assignments are appropriately staffed and completed in a timely manner
- Support accounts with project and financial account management
- Participate in new business development activities.
What We Are Looking For
- Crisis communications, issues management, and/or public affairs experience
- Strong understanding of social analytics
- Ability to provide strategic and actionable recommendations based on research
- Highly effective oral and written communication skills -Basic familiarity with corporate financials
- Ability to prioritize multiple tasks and manage deadlines in a consistent manner
- Meticulous attention to detail -Resourceful, effective problem solver -Comfortable asking for assistance from and providing direction to team members
- Ability to take ownership, manage and see projects through from start to finish -Proactive self-starter and a quick learner
- Strong work ethic
- Sharp curiosity and an analytical mind
Basic Qualifications
- 1-2 years of professional experience: in an agency/strategic consulting firm, political campaign or organization, law or similar setting
- BA or BS, preferably in Political Science, history, journalism, International Relations or similar fields -Knowledge of basic PR skills and client service -Fluent in Microsoft Suite (e.g., Word, PowerPoint, Excel) and proficiency in research, media and social monitoring platforms (e.g., Brandwatch, Sysomos, Cision, Critical Mention, Lexis-Nexis)
